The Process for Tackling Under Carpet Water Damage

When water seeps beneath your carpets, it creates a hidden problem that requires a specialized approach. Simply blotting the surface won’t solve it. Our team understands that speed is critical because the longer water sits trapped, the more damage it can do to your subfloor, your carpet’s backing, and potentially even the walls. We employ a methodical, expert process that uses advanced equipment to not only remove the visible water but also to dry out the hidden moisture completely. Cutting corners here can lead to persistent odors, mold growth, and weakened building materials, costing you far more in the long run.

Emergency Water Extraction

This is the crucial first step. Our crews use powerful truck-mounted or portable extraction units to remove as much standing water as possible from under your carpet and padding. We aim to extract the bulk of the liquid within the first critical hours to minimize saturation and prevent further damage. This process typically takes several hours, depending on the amount of water present.

Carpet and Padding Removal

To properly address the water damage, we often need to carefully remove your carpet and padding. This allows us full access to the affected subfloor and ensures we can clean and dry these layers thoroughly. We handle your belongings with care and will discuss replacement options with you if needed. This step can take a few hours, depending on the size of the room.

Subfloor Drying

Once the carpet and padding are out, we focus on drying the subfloor. We use specialized equipment like air movers and dehumidifiers to create an environment that accelerates evaporation. This is essential for preventing mold and ensuring the structural integrity of your floor. This drying phase can take anywhere from 24 to 72 hours, sometimes longer, depending on humidity levels and the extent of saturation.

Deep Cleaning and Sanitizing

After drying, we thoroughly clean and sanitize the subfloor and any salvageable carpet padding. This step removes any bacteria or contaminants that may have been introduced by the water, helping to eliminate odors and prevent health risks. This usually takes a few hours per room.

Carpet Drying and Reinstallation

If your carpet padding is unsalvageable, we’ll discuss replacement options. If the carpet itself can be cleaned and dried effectively, we’ll do so before reinstalling it. We ensure everything is completely dry before putting your room back together. This final stage can take another day or two, depending on the carpet’s condition and the drying process.

Warning Signs You Need Under Carpet Water Damage Restoration

Catching water damage under your carpet early is key to a less stressful and less expensive restoration. Sometimes, the signs aren’t obvious puddles, but subtle indicators that something is wrong. Recognizing these early warnings can save you from dealing with extensive mold growth, damaged subfloors, and costly structural repairs. It’s about being aware of what’s happening in your home, even when it’s hidden from view.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

A persistent, musty, or moldy smell that seems to emanate from your carpet, especially after it’s been cleaned or aired out, is a strong indicator of trapped moisture. This smell is often the first sign of developing mold and mildew beneath the surface.

Damp or Spongy Carpet

If your carpet feels unusually damp to the touch, even when it hasn’t rained or been recently cleaned, water is likely trapped beneath it. This dampness underfoot is a clear sign that moisture is present and needs to be addressed.

Visible Water Stains or Discoloration

While you might not see puddles, you might notice new stains or discoloration on your carpet that weren’t there before. These can appear as darker patches or even water rings that spread from a hidden source.

Buckling or Warped Flooring

If you have hardwood or laminate flooring beneath your carpet, or if the water has seeped into your subfloor significantly, you might notice buckling or warping. This indicates that the subfloor is compromised by prolonged moisture exposure.

Peeling or Bubbling Baseboards

Water migrating upwards can affect the lower parts of your walls, causing paint to peel or wallpaper to bubble near the baseboards. This is a sign that moisture has traveled beyond just the carpet and padding, potentially reaching your wall structures.

Unexplained Allergies or Respiratory Issues

If household members are experiencing new or worsening allergy symptoms, headaches, or respiratory problems, it could be due to mold growth fueled by hidden water damage. This is a serious health concern that requires immediate professional assessment.

Under Carpet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When To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Minor spill on a small carpet section Yes, with immediate blotting and drying Maybe, if it soaks through to the padding Immediate action can prevent deep saturation, but if padding is wet, professional drying is safer.
Leaking appliance causing visible puddle Yes, for initial cleanup Yes, especially if water spreads under carpet DIY cleanup is fine, but professional equipment is needed to extract water from padding and subfloor.
Chronic dampness and musty odors No Yes, immediately DIY efforts won’t reach the hidden moisture causing the odor and potential mold growth.
Water damage from a burst pipe No Yes, as soon as possible This is a large-volume water loss requiring powerful extraction and rapid drying to prevent ruin.
Flood damage from external sources No Yes, immediately Floodwaters carry contaminants; professional remediation is essential for safety and thoroughness.
Suspected mold growth under carpet No Yes, immediately Mold remediation requires specialized knowledge, equipment, and safety protocols.

Under Carpet Water Damage Restoration Cost In Mount Helix, CA

The cost of under carpet water damage restoration in Mount Helix, CA can vary significantly based on several factors. These include the size of the affected area, how deeply the water has penetrated, the type of flooring beneath, and how quickly you’re able to address the issue. The prices listed below are typical ranges and serve as estimates, not guarantees, for services specifically related to under carpet water damage.

Service Aspect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ction (per room) $500 – $1,500 Amount of water, room size, accessibility.
Carpet and Padding Removal $150 – $400 per room Complexity of installation, carpet type.
Subfloor Drying (per room) $700 – $2,000 Humidity levels, size of affected subfloor area, duration of drying.
Deep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$600 per room Severity of contamination, specific cleaning agents needed.
Carpet Drying and Reinstallation $300 – $800 per room Carpet condition, complexity of reinstallation.
Mold Remediation (if necessary) $1,000 – $5,000+ Extent of mold growth, containment needs, hazardous materials.

It’s important to remember that these costs are often significantly less than the expense of replacing entire floors, walls, or dealing with severe mold infestations that can occur if under carpet water damage is ignored. Common Questions About Under Carpet Water Damage Restoration

How quickly do I need to address water under my carpet?

You need to act immediately. Within 24-48 hours, moisture trapped under carpets can lead to mold growth, structural damage to your subfloor, and permanent carpet damage. Will my insurance cover under carpet water damage?

In many cases, yes, especially if the water damage was sudden and accidental, like from a burst pipe or appliance malfunction. However, coverage for slow leaks or long-term neglect can be more complicated. Can I dry out wet carpet padding myself?

For minor surface spills, maybe. But if water has saturated the carpet padding and subfloor, DIY drying is often ineffective and risky. Standard fans and dehumidifiers may not be powerful enough to reach the deep-set moisture. What are the health risks associated with water damage under carpet?

The biggest health risk is mold and mildew growth, which thrives in damp, dark environments like under wet carpets. Mold can release spores into the air, leading to allergic reactions, asthma attacks, and other respiratory problems.
